[REDACTED] was working to clear a jam in an overhead hopper by pounding on exterior points of the hopper with a dead blow hammer.

Associate felt soreness in right shoulder during activity but continued to work. Associate left for the day and after continued soreness and pain the following day reported the injury to their Lead at the beginning of the following day 's shift.

Right shoulder and neck strain reported numbness in right thumb
